smart car spare key keys are also referred to as proximity keys or key fobs. They work to unlock doors as well as start engines without a driver having to insert physical keys. They communicate with each other via radiofrequency signals.

Kia-Motors-New-2021.pngIn addition, it helps to protect cars by stopping hotwiring attempts. smart car keys replacement keys broadcast unique encrypted signals that keep them from being accessed by other vehicles.

Convenience

You can lock and unlock your vehicle without needing to insert the key into the ignition slot. Simply touch the door handle or trunk. Modern cars often have a feature which allows you to start your car remotely. This is especially useful when you're taking groceries home or transporting passengers and equipment.

This technology is designed to help prevent vehicle theft. Instead of sending a single frequency signal, similar to a normal key fob does smart keys send out a series of encrypted signals to the car's embedded antennas as you walk towards it. This prevents other cars from being able to receive and respond to the same signal, explains How Stuff Works Electronics.

Certain manufacturers also have computers in their vehicles that recognizes the unique fingerprint of each key. This ensures that only authorized users are using it. This is beneficial when you lend your vehicle to family members or friends.

Certain smart keys can also store user settings, so that the steering wheel, seat mirror, seat, and stereo presets are automatically set when the key is within reach of the car. To make things easier, some smart keys can be programmed to stop the car from exceeding a certain speed limit when it is activated with a specific key. This is a great method to ensure that new drivers are safe and it's an excellent idea for families with children in the back of the vehicle.

Security

Traditionally keys were cut from metal to unlock the ignition. smart fortwo key replacement keys eliminate this need. Smart keys have an electronic chip that transmits a signal to the car's antenna. This signal is recognized by the vehicle when the driver presses a button on the handle on the door or trunk release. This means it's not possible to lock your keys in your car.

The signal sent by the smart key to your vehicle is encrypted, ensuring that only you can access it. The majority of models will also turn off the engine when the vehicle hasn't been running for some time. This is especially useful in case you're in a hazardous location or need to get out of the vehicle for reasons other than at a petrol station.

A lot of systems also have a backup system for opening and starting the car if the battery of the smart key goes out while riding. The backup method typically involves putting the key in a slot or holding it in a particular area of the cockpit that transfers energy to an electric motor. Battery Life

The majority of newer cars have keyless entry systems and push-button starters. They are controlled by a smart fob which communicates with your car using proximity technology. These systems are powered by a small transmitter that is powered by a coin-sized lithium battery. It will eventually require to be replaced as with any other battery.

The majority of smart key fob batteries last for a long time however that doesn't mean they can't lose power and stop working abruptly. A dead key fob means you are unable to unlock or start the car, even if you put it close to the front door and the key fob light is flashing.

It's not uncommon for the transmitter in a smart key to drain the battery. It sends a signal to your car every time you push the button, but most of the time, the smart key is doing nothing. A single lock/unlock signal uses only a fraction of the fob's battery and, therefore, there's many years of signals' worth of battery life in the average smart key battery.

The fob may also drain the battery if located near other devices which emit electromagnetic fields such as computers and phones. These devices produce their own magnetic field, which can affect the fob's transmitter, causing it to work slower. RepairPal reports that the fob could cease to function if placed too close to the gadgets.

Maintenance

Smart keys differ from traditional keys because they use technology to control the locks of your vehicle and perform other functions. It works by sending an indication from the fob to antennas within and outside the vehicle. These antennas detect the signal and communicate with your car's computer. The car responds to the signal and allows you to open or start it without having to use the physical key.

The fob is now a central point for many electronic features that are now available in new vehicles. The most obvious ones are locking and unlocking, remote start, and chirping sounds to assist you in finding your car in a parking spot. Some fobs also let you store specific settings for different drivers and open windows remotely and sunroofs.

The fob is a complicated electronic device that includes an integrated circuit board that can be damaged if it is subjected to extreme heat or cold. The transmitter can break when it is hit or dropped and the battery contacts may also be bent.

These issues can be difficult to diagnose and resolve. You can utilize your smartphone to get around this issue to test if it works.
